   the transformative impact of stealth assessment on medical education

چکیده    This letter explores the transformative impact of stealth assessment on medical education and its potential to enhance learning outcomes. stealth assessment, an innovative approach, subtly measures students’ learning progress while the students interact with rich and engaging environments, seamlessly integrating assessment within authentic learning activities. by mirroring the testing scenario with the learning format, stealth assessment mitigates test-related anxiety and promotes continuous engagement in training. it also plays a pivotal role in evaluating non-cognitive skills and attributes, such as empathy and ethical decision-making, which are often overlooked by traditional testing methods. stealth assessment offers advantages in scalability andefficiency, leveraging technology and automation to streamline data analysis and feedback generation. the adoption of stealth assessment in medical education holds the promise of nurturing self-directed learning, reflective practices, and the development of nuanced skills necessary for medical practice, ultimately producing competent and well-rounded healthcare professionals.
